Beloved wife of Ray, devoted mother of Scott (Janice) and Mark (Lori), and doting grandmother of Nicole, Rachel, Allison, Quentin and Kamryn, passed away December 14th, 2016, after a long battle with PSP, a degenerative neurological condition. She slowly lost her ability to write and speak making communication difficult, but she suffered this with the grace and dignity that were characteristic of her personality. Doctors, nurses, and caregivers were always amazed at her strength in the face of this terrible condition, and always noted her sweetness and sense of humor.
Sarah was born and raised in the Cortez area, youngest daughter of Al and Alice Lancaster. She met her husband Ray at Mesa Verde where they were both employed by the National Park Service. In accordance with her wishes no memorial services are planned. Her ashes will join those of Ray. Sarah is survived by her children, grandchildren, sisters Mary and Judy, and brother John.
